Copyright © 2025 london.yabsta.co.uk All Right Reserved
powered by
Perry St. Chislehurst, Greater London, United Kingdom, BR7 6HA
The Coppetts Centre Unit 2, Block 3, North Circular Rd. Barnet, London, United Kingdom, N12 0SH
P.O. Box 60108, Merton, London, United Kingdom, SW20 8US
1 Long Ln. Barnet, London, United Kingdom, N3 2PR
405 Upper Richmond Rd. West Richmond upon Thames, Greater London, United Kingdom, SW14 7NX
132 Regents Prk. Rd., Primrose Hill Camden, London, United Kingdom, NW1 8XL
133 Colney Hatch Ln. Muswell Hill, London, United Kingdom, N10 1HD
4-5 Whiteleys Parade, Uxbridge Rd. Hillingdon, Greater London, United Kingdom, UB10 0PD
36 Coombe Rd. Kingston upon Thames, Greater London, United Kingdom, KT2 7AG
Wide View, Green Ln. Chessington, Greater London, United Kingdom, KT9 2DS